Cobble House is situated in the heart of Padstow on the North Cornwall coast, close to the harbour and surrounded by the bustling shops and restaurants of this lovely seaside town. It is ideally located for a relaxed holiday
Cobble House dates back to the 19th century. It retains many original features and has a charming period feel with stripped floorboards and open fireplaces. The cottage has recently been renovated to create a comfortable and well-equipped holiday home
The sitting room has an open fire with two small sofas and an armchair. There is a TV with Freeview and DVD player, and a radio and CD player. The kitchen has painted cupboards and beech worktops and is fully equipped with a built-in electric oven and hob, dishwasher, fridge-freezer, microwave, kettle and toaster. The kitchen leads to a dining room with an original slate floor and a pine table that can seat six people. A small utility room houses a washer-dryer and a downstairs cloakroom with a wc.
With a double and two twin bedrooms, Cobble House can comfortably sleep six people. On the first floor there is a large double room with a king size (5’) bed and an en-suite shower room. It can also accommodate a cot. There is a newly fitted family bathroom on the first floor. The second floor has two twin bedrooms, each with pretty dormer windows. The bedrooms are all furnished in a simple style with pretty fabrics and a bright seaside feel. From the front bedroom there are lovely views over the Camel Estuary. The staircase to the second floor is steep and narrow. There are child safety gates to the bedrooms but please take care with small children or with elderly or infirm guests.
